Aircraft radome refers to a structural, weatherproof enclosure that protects radar antenna and allows transmission and reception of electromagnetic signals without screen distortion. The radome is usually made of reinforced fiberglass or carbon-fiber and plays a vital role in aircraft surveillance by housing critical components such as radar antennas. The demand for radome is increasing in the aviation sector owing to its benefits such as durability, lightweight, and electromagnetic transparency. Market Drivers

Continuous technological advancements in radome materials characterize the industry dynamics. lightweight carbon fiber composites and new resin systems allow aircraft radome to withstand extreme temperature and harsh weather. Moreover, next-generation radomes integrated with electronics offer improved electromagnetic transmission efficiency. This increases aircraft radar performance and fuel efficiency substantially. Such innovations are expected to propel the aircraft radome market over the forecast period.
